Dictionary

Word context

What it means

配慮 means showing consideration for others or a situation by taking their needs into account, aiming to prevent trouble or offense and to respond sensitively and appropriately.

Main meanings

  • Consideration for others, ensuring actions take others' needs and feelings into account.
  • Thoughtful planning or accommodation in policies, events, or communication to avoid problems.
  • Social tact and sensitivity in everyday interactions, avoiding offense through mindful language or behavior.

How to use it

Used in formal and semi-formal contexts in Japanese, including business, education, healthcare, and public policy; often combined with する to form 配慮する; common in official documents, meeting notes, and polite conversation; preferred over more casual terms when signaling attentiveness to others.

Variants and close terms

  • 思いやり (omoiyari) — consideration for others
  • 慎重さ (shinchōsa) — prudence, carefulness
  • 配慮不足 (hairyō fusoku) — lack of consideration
  • 配慮する (hairyo suru) — the verb form meaning to show consideration

Composition

  • 配: distribute, allocate; to set in place
  • 慮: think, consider, mind
  • Together they convey the act of giving mindful attention to others or circumstances

Etymology

配 means to distribute, allocate; 慮 means to think or mind; the combination uses Sino-Japanese readings that merged into hairyo, yielding the current pronunciation.

Word class

noun (suru-verb)
